Europe’s efforts to bolster its raw materials sector have reached a critical juncture, where the primary challenge is not geological resources or political will, but rather the mobilization of adequate financing. By late 2025, the framework for Europe’s critical minerals strategy, as outlined in the Critical Raw Materials Act (CRMA), is expected to be largely established. This includes defined supply targets and a commitment to reduce dependence on external suppliers. However, the pressing question remains: how can Europe attract the necessary capital at a scale and speed that aligns with its ambitious policy goals?
Despite the availability of substantial global capital—trillions of euros controlled by institutional investors—the alignment of Europe’s regulatory environment, environmental, social, and governance (ESG) expectations, and industrial timelines with investor return requirements presents a significant challenge. This misalignment is shaping the landscape of Europe’s raw materials expansion and influencing how public finance is allocated alongside private investment in critical sectors such as lithium, copper, and nickel.
The Scale of the Capital Challenge
The financial demands of Europe’s raw materials strategy are immense. The CRMA has identified 47 strategic projects requiring an estimated €22.5 billion in capital expenditure for extraction, processing, and recycling initiatives. Industry experts suggest that reaching Europe’s 2030 goals for processing and recycling capacity could escalate total investment needs to over €50 billion.
Capital intensity varies significantly across different stages of the value chain. For instance, greenfield lithium and rare-earth mining projects typically necessitate investments ranging from €600 million to €1.2 billion, depending on various factors including geological complexity. Processing facilities such as lithium hydroxide refineries require between €300 million and €600 million each, while recycling operations demand smaller investments of €150 million to €300 million but come with their own set of technological and feedstock risks.
This investment landscape presents a conundrum for investors who view these projects as straddling two worlds: they possess infrastructure-like longevity and regulatory scrutiny but are still vulnerable to fluctuations in commodity markets. To address this issue, Europe has sought to mitigate risks so that private capital can engage without imposing returns that conflict with European cost structures.
Public Capital as a Financial Catalyst
European institutions are increasingly viewing public capital as a catalyst for private investment rather than a direct substitute. The RESourceEU Action Plan, which includes a €3 billion funding initiative, exemplifies this approach by providing guarantees and subordinated debt to absorb early-stage risks associated with mining projects.
In practice, public funding often covers 20% to 40% of total capital expenditures during critical development phases characterized by permitting challenges and technological uncertainties. Financial models indicate that such public support can lower financing costs significantly, enhancing equity internal rates of return compared to fully commercial financing structures.
The European Investment Bank (EIB) has been instrumental in this regard by offering long-term debt options that align with EU strategic priorities. However, public support does have its limitations; cost overruns can quickly diminish returns, necessitating stricter governance measures and enhanced project oversight.
Private Investors Return—Cautiously
Private capital is cautiously re-entering Europe’s raw materials landscape. While large global mining companies remain reticent due to regulatory complexities and high costs, three main groups have emerged as key players: infrastructure-style institutional investors, strategic industrial firms, and specialized private equity funds focused on energy transition opportunities.
Institutional investors are particularly drawn to processing and recycling facilities that offer long-term contracts for product off-take. These assets are increasingly viewed as stable investments akin to regulated infrastructure due to their potential for generating acceptable returns.
Strategic industrial players such as automotive manufacturers have become essential partners not primarily for financial gain but for securing reliable supply chains. Their long-term commitments have proven crucial in unlocking favorable financing terms for projects.
ESG: A Core Financial Variable
In Europe, adherence to ESG standards has become integral to project financing. Compliance with stringent EU regulations on environmental impact can add significant costs—up to 10% to capital expenditures—and extend project timelines by up to two years. However, strong ESG performance can also enhance access to lower-cost capital from institutions restricted to sustainable investments.
This duality creates a clear divide; projects meeting EU sustainability criteria are more likely to secure funding compared to those that do not comply. As such, aligning project frameworks with ESG standards is becoming increasingly vital for financial viability.
Europe, Africa and the Cost of Standards
The interaction between European ESG regulations and supplier regions in Africa underscores strategic challenges faced by European projects. While Africa possesses significant reserves of essential minerals like copper and lithium, European-backed initiatives often incur higher costs compared to those financed under less stringent standards.
For example, projects in countries such as Zambia or the Democratic Republic of Congo may see added costs ranging from €50 million to €100 million due to compliance with EU regulations, delaying production timelines significantly. In response, Europe is exploring hybrid financing models that balance stringent ESG compliance with strong financial incentives.
Toward a Scalable Financing Model
By 2025, Europe’s financing model for raw materials is expected to evolve into a more structured system where public capital catalyzes private investment while integrating ESG considerations into financial frameworks. However, achieving the ambitious targets set for 2030 will require an influx of capital far exceeding current commitments.
The path forward lies in standardizing project frameworks and expediting permitting processes without compromising social licenses while securing long-term industrial commitments for product off-take. Ultimately, Europe’s strategy will be tested not only through legislative measures but also through the successful realization of projects that deliver critical raw materials essential for its industries.
